What Is a Nickel Alloy SO Flange?

Nickel Alloy SO (Slip-On) Flanges are widely used in high-stress, high-temperature environments. They are designed to slide over the pipe and are typically fillet welded on both sides. This structure makes them ideal for low-pressure and non-critical applications that demand excellent corrosion resistance and strength.

​​​​​​​Physical & Chemical Properties

Property MONEL 400 INCONEL 600 INCONEL 625

Nickel Content (%)

~67 ≥72 ≥58

Corrosion Resistance

Excellent Excellent Superior

Tensile Strength (MPa)

≥480 ≥550 ≥827

Yield Strength (MPa)

≥170 ≥240 ≥414

Operating Temp (°C)

-100 to 550 -200 to 650 -200 to 980

What Is the Production Process of Nickel Alloy SO Flange?

  1. Material Inspection: Strict chemical and mechanical analysis

  2. Forging & Heat Treatment: Improves grain structure and strength

  3. CNC Machining: Achieves precision dimensions

  4. Surface Processing: Tailored to your application needs

  5. Final QC & Packing: Includes 100% dimensional and surface checks
